Coaches: Listen… Just Listen…Then Listen Again… Listen Once More….

I remember when my husband, a realtor for 20+ years, told me about training himself to LISTEN THOROUGHLY to his buyers. He had to learn to consciously stop his mind’s desire to run ahead and mentally choose houses for his clients WHILE they were still describing what they wanted. Once he learned this, it saved his clients (and him) precious time and money.
